1988 Ford Meteor vs. 1997 Renault Megane
To start off, 1997 Renault Megane is newer by 9 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1988 Ford Meteor.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1988 Ford Meteor would be higher. At 1,998 cc (4 cylinders), 1997 Renault Megane is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1997 Renault Megane (138 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 67 more horse power than 1988 Ford Meteor. (71 HP @ 5000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 1997 Renault Megane should accelerate faster than 1988 Ford Meteor.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1997 Renault Megane (196 Nm @ 4250 RPM) has 75 more torque (in Nm) than 1988 Ford Meteor. (121 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 1997 Renault Megane will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1988 Ford Meteor.
Compare all specifications:
1988 Ford Meteor | 1997 Renault Megane | |
Make | Ford | Renault |
Model | Meteor | Megane |
Year Released | 1988 | 1997 |
Body Type | Sedan | Convertible |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1597 cc | 1998 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 71 HP | 138 HP |
Engine RPM | 5000 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 121 Nm | 196 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3000 RPM | 4250 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 2 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4200 mm | 4040 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1650 mm | 1710 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1340 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2410 mm | 2480 mm |
